Does Gold Star offer indirect financing to franchisees?
Gold_Star Franchise · 2025 FDDAnswer from 2025 FDD Document
Neither Gold Star nor any agent or affiliate of Gold Star offers direct or indirect financing. Neither Gold Star nor any affiliate guarantees your obligations to third parties or receives payments for the placement of franchisee financing.
Source: Item 10 — Financing (FDD page 26)
